The African Grey Parrot has a high degree of intelligence and a deep emotional depth. They can be a trusted companion that enhances family bonding, provides entertainment with vocal tricks, and stimulates the mind through learning and play. Parrots love to interact with their human family and react emotionally to their moods, actions, and even words. They will also learn to recognize the sounds of their home, and often mimic words they hear.

A balanced diet is crucial for a healthy parrot. A diet of top-quality pellets and fresh fruits, vegetables, and nuts can keep your bird healthy. The kind of food you feed your bird will also affect the quality of its feathers. Avoid food items that contain seeds or corn because they could cause your bird to develop a fatty liver.
It is an excellent idea to schedule regular visits with an avian veterinarian. These visits will ensure your bird gets the attention it requires. They will also be able to detect any health issues early, allowing your bird live a long life. Regular visits to the vet will help your bird to avoid stress. Parrots are very sensitive to stress and stress, so reducing stress in the home will have a positive impact on their overall health.

The Timneh African Grey Psittacus Erithacus makes a great indoor companion bird. These birds are smart, playful and fun-loving, with a strong desire to learn. They require a lot of attention and have a need for mental stimulation which can be provided by training and environmental enrichment. They also require regular veterinary exams to maintain their health.
The smaller subspecies, called the Timneh African Grey parrot, is growing in popularity. It is from a smaller area of Guinea and Liberia, and has a darker color than its larger Congo cousin. The white scalloped edge appears on the dark feathers on its back and head.
Like other parrots, the african grey is a vocal species that can talk and mimic sounds. It has a large vocabulary and is able to mimic human speech. It can even mimic the ring of a telephone and the sound of microwaves.
It is a very playful and affectionate pet that bonds closely with its owner. In the wild it has strong bonding with its partner, which is reflected by its behavior
It's not a good idea to feed African greys commercial seed mixes, as they are high in fat and are low in calcium, vitamins, and other nutrients. It's also not recommended to allow a parrot to go through a large bowl of seeds, and then consume only a few varieties, since they might not get the nutrients they require from those particular seeds.

In the wild, African grey parrots have access to a wide variety of seeds and other foods which provide them with an all-inclusive and balanced diet. However, the majority of commercial seed mixes offered by pet stores and breeders are packed with fat and are deficient in calcium, vitamin A and other nutrients. The seeds, if consumed by themselves, can trigger serious health issues in captive African grays. To avoid this, owners should seek advice from an avian veterinarian for nutritional recommendations. The veterinarian can suggest the most appropriate diet and feeding schedule for African grey parrots.
